The difference between the 390 & the 200
Here is a interview from the guy who knows about the engines on KTMs bikes- and explains the difference between the 200 and the 390. It is explained why the 390 comes out to be a bit more expensive. For example, forged components, like the piston in this case, are more expensive to make but are built to last.
"There are two bases. The 125 and 200 share the same base but with a different bore. The 390 is a completely different engine but the architecture is more or less the same as the smaller displacement Dukes. It is bigger. The crankshaft and clutch and the gearbox are bigger because there is more torque. The piston is not cast, it is forged and the cylinder is also different. From a technical point of view there are some things on the 390 that work out to be more expensive simply due to the fact that the bike has more power..."
